HLTAID009 Provide cardiopulmonary resuscitation
![](https://static.wixstatic.com/media/be6ccd_d5d197b7b97442a6bf83d6df127a3786.jpg/v1/fill/w_959,h_374,al_c,q_80,usm_0.66_1.00_0.01,enc_avif,quality_auto/be6ccd_d5d197b7b97442a6bf83d6df127a3786.jpg)
This course is designed to provide participants with the necessary skills and knowledge to carry out emergency life savings procedures in the first few minutes following a life threatening incident.
The first aid practises taught in this course are based on current policy statements from the Australian Resuscitation Council (ARC).
COURSE CONTENT
-
Introduction to first aid principles
-
Assessing a cardiac emergency situation
-
Airway and breathing management
-
Performing chest compressions
-
Administering rescue breaths
-
Infection control procedures
-
Resuscitation techniques
-
Using a defibrillator (AED)
-
AED maintenance
TIME ALLOCATION & FEES
Time allocation: Approximately 2-3 hours, depending on group size.
Course fees: Based on number of participants. Please ask about our group discounts.
* Note that the minimum age requirement for completion of a CPR certificate is 12 years.
ACCREDITATION
On successful completion of the training and assessment, participants will obtain a nationally accredited Statement of Attainment in the following unit of competence:
HLTAID009 - Provide cardiopulmonary resuscitation
